A handful of companies around the country will sandblast the porcelain from a cast-steel sink and refinish it with new porcelain, which is then fired to between 1400 and 1600 degrees F. Instead, home improvement industry groups such as the non-profit National Kitchen and Bath Association (NKBA) draw up recommendations that many bathroom and kitchen designers use when laying out the rooms. You can find some faucets that are designed for pop-up drains, but most of the waterfall faucets and wall-mounted faucets will not accommodate a pop-up drain, and a grid drain may be your only option. The most common styles from which you can choose one include glass, granite, copper, stone, wood, terrazzo, concrete, soapstone, plastic, marble, ceramic, stainless steel, and enamel-over-cast iron or steel vessel bathroom sinks.
